[PATCH 2/5] arm: preserve ATAGS in /chosen/atags in the Device Tree

Rob Herring robherring2 at gmail.com
Sat Jun 8 14:54:27 EDT 2013


On Fri, Jun 7, 2013 at 4:21 AM, Thomas Petazzoni
<thomas.petazzoni at free-electrons.com> wrote:
> Dear Nicolas Pitre,
>
> On Thu, 6 Jun 2013 13:27:38 -0400 (EDT), Nicolas Pitre wrote:
>
> Marvell will release a DT-capable U-Boot in some time, that will
> properly adjust the MAC addresses in the DTB before handing it over to
> the kernel. We are currently working with Marvell to define which
> actions the bootloader should do on the DTB before handing it over to
> the kernel. I believe this is a sufficient proof that there is no
> laziness from Marvell's side and that things are progressing towards a
> full DT based boot protocol.

Hopefully the lesson on custom ATAGs has been learned and we don't
repeat it with something custom and undocumented in DT. I don't want
to hear "we're already using this binding in our bootloader and can't
change it". This example doesn't apply to MAC addresses since there
already is a defined way, but I'm sure there are other examples. That
is what I've gotten from the OLPC folks before.

Rob



More information about the linux-arm-kernel mailing list